nvm npm_mirror https://npm.taobao.org/mirrors/npm/
时间: 2024-09-07 13:02:14 浏览: 29
nvm(Node Version Manager)是一个用于管理多个Node.js版本的工具,它允许用户在同一台机器上安装和切换不同版本的Node.js。这样做的好处是可以针对不同的项目需求使用不同版本的Node.js,而不必担心版本之间的冲突。
npm_mirror是指npm(Node Package Manager)的镜像,它是一个用于存储和分发Node.js包的服务器。由于网络原因,某些地区直接访问npm官方服务器可能会遇到速度慢或者不稳定的问题,因此使用镜像服务器可以解决这些问题。https://npm.taobao.org/mirrors/npm/ 是淘宝为npm提供的一个镜像,它包含了npm官方注册表中几乎所有的包,并且通常提供比官方更快的访问速度。
通过设置npm的registry为淘宝的镜像地址,用户可以在中国大陆地区更快地安装和更新npm包。例如,在命令行中,可以通过以下命令设置淘宝npm镜像:
```bash
npm config set registry https://registry.npm.taobao.org
```
一旦设置了镜像,所有的`npm install`命令都会通过淘宝的镜像服务器进行,从而提高下载速度。
相关问题
nvm node_mirror https://npmmirror.com/mirrors/node/
NVM (Node Version Manager) 是一个用于管理 Node.js 版本的工具,它允许你在同一台机器上安装和切换不同的 Node.js 版本。当你提到 `nvm mirror` 和 `https://npmmirror.com/mirrors/node/`,看起来你可能是在寻找国内镜像源来加速 Node.js 的下载速度。
**设置 Node.js 镜像源**:
如果你想要使用 npmmirror 提供的 Node.js 镜像,可以按照以下步骤操作:
1. **安装 NVM**:
先确保你已经安装了 `curl` 和 `bash`。如果还没有安装,可以在终端中运行以下命令(假设你是 Linux 或 macOS 用户)[^4]:
```shell
curl -o- https://raw.githubusercontent.com/nvm-sh/nvm/v0.38.0/install.sh | bash
```
2. **添加镜像源**:
安装完成后,通过 NVM 设置国内镜像源。打开一个新的终端会话,运行:
```shell
nvm alias default "node_mirror=https://npmmirror.com/mirrors/node/"
```
这将会把默认的 Node.js 下载源更改为 npmmirror。
3. **安装 Node.js**:
使用 `nvm install` 来安装特定版本的 Node.js。例如,要安装最新稳定版,可以输入:
```shell
nvm install --lts
```
4. **验证安装**:
安装成功后,你可以运行 `node -v` 或者 `npm -v` 来确认 Node.js 是否已正确安装并来自镜像源。
**注意事项**:
- 不同的镜像源可能会定期更新,建议关注 npmmirror 的官方公告以获取最新的镜像地址。
- 如果遇到问题,可以尝试清除缓存 (`nvm cache clean`) 或重新初始化配置 (`nvm alias default node`)。
nvm npm_mirror 腾讯镜像
NVM (Node Version Manager) 是一个用于管理 Node.js 版本的工具,它允许你在同一台机器上方便地切换不同的 Node.js 版本。默认情况下,NVM 使用的是 npm 的官方仓库,但你可以通过修改配置来使用其他镜像源。
如果你想将 NPM 镜像源更改为腾讯镜像,你需要更改 `npm_mirror` 的设置。首先,确认你已经在 NVM 的配置文件中找到了相关的设置部分,通常这个文件位于 `~/.nvm/settings.txt`(Windows用户通常是 `%USERPROFILE%\.nvm\settings.txt`)。在这个文件中找到 `npm_mirror` 这一行,将其从 `https://registry.npmjs.org/` 更改为 `https://mirrors.tuna.tsinghua.edu.cn/npm/` 或者腾讯的其他可用镜像地址。
这里是操作步骤[^1]:
1. 打开安装 NVM 的文件夹,如 `C:\Users\Administrator\AppData\Roaming\nvm`(Windows)或 `~/.nvm`(Unix/Linux)。
2. 找到 `settings.txt` 文件并打开。
3. 在文件中查找 `npm_mirror` 行,将其替换为 `https://mirrors.tuna.tsinghua.edu.cn/npm/` 或相应的腾讯镜像地址。
4. 保存更改后,重启终端或者运行 `source ~/.nvm/nvm.sh` (Unix/Linux) 或 `.nvm\\Scripts\\nvm.cmd` (Windows) 使新的设置生效。
验证是否已更改镜像源,可以尝试安装一个包,查看下载速度是否有所改善[^2]:
```bash
nvm install node
npm install some-package
```
如果安装过程中使用的确实是腾讯镜像,那么下载速度会更快。